## Tuning

KestrelKV fronts every read with a bloom filter to skip disk lookups for absent keys. False-positive rate trades memory for wasted seeks; we target under 1%. Resize only during the weekly compaction window, never live. If misses spike, check filter saturation before touching shard counts. Current defaults are listed below.

constants for hawif-hawip:
RATE_LIMITS = {
    "gileth": 347,
    "rusdor": 693,
}

Subject: On-call handover — Thumbnail cache leak

Hey Priya,

Handing over the Snapcrate thumbnail cache leak. Heap grows ~200MB/hour on the render nodes; restarting every six hours keeps it stable. Suspect the eviction listener isn't releasing decoded frames. Runbook is linked on the incident page. If you get stuck, ping me at the address below.

escalation mailbox, kagef-kawef: frador_zorix@tolvaqlabs.internal

## HSM Delivery — Receiving Site Procedure

The Veldane hardware security module arrives in a tamper-evident crate with two seals. Inspect both seals on arrival, photograph them, and record the crate number in the intake log before signing. Do not open the crate in the loading bay. The confidential courier hand-over instruction appears directly below.

drop instructions, hahip-badug: the quenox ralath courier leaves the kaseth fraiel rusiel tameth belys istdor ralion giliel ledger at gate 7830 under passcode 165413

- Show new starters the upgraded turnstiles in the Ferncott Hall lobby. The old swipe lanes were replaced over the weekend with tap-in gates, and legacy badges no longer work. Until their permanent badge is printed, new joiners should use the wide accessibility gate by the concierge desk, entering the temporary pass code listed below.

staff pass of tajog-bahap = bdg-GTUUI-82661